YouTube quietly added free, ad-supported movies to its site
https://techcrunch.com/2018/11/16/youtube-quietly-added-free-ad-supported-movies-to-its-site/ YouTube quietly added around 100 ad-supported Hollywood movies to its site, beginning last month, according to a new report from AdAge.
